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Meadow Waxcap | Painted Woolly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Fungi (Fungi)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Agaricales (Gilled Mushrooms)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Hygrophoraceae | Vespertilionidae |
| Genus | Cuphophyllus | Kerivoula |
| Species | Cuphophyllus pratensis | Kerivoula picta |
